Learn more about Malé
Crammed onto a tiny island, this densely populated capital offers a fascinating glimpse into everyday Maldivian life beyond the resort brochures. The Maldives Islamic Centre's golden dome dominates the skyline. At the Fish Market, watch as the morning's catch arrives and locals haggle with practiced rhythm. Hulhumale Ferry Terminal buzzes with constant activity, connecting this urban island to its neighbors. Sultan Park provides a rare patch of greenery amid the concrete, while Rasfannu Beach offers a sliver of sand to enjoy the Indian Ocean. Chaandhanee Magu's shops display everything from electronics to sarongs, creating a commercial artery through this remarkable city that feels both claustrophobic and vibrant simultaneously.

Best time to go to Malé
Malé exper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 81.1°F (27.3°C), while April to May are the hottest months, with an average temperature of 83.7°F (28.7°C). May is typically the wettest month. If you’re looking to soak up the lively atmosphere in Malé, January, February, and September are the peak months to visit, bustling with fellow travelers.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ny to mostly cloudy, with no to moderate rainfall. However, if you prefer a more relaxed experience, April, May, and October are perfect for a quieter getaway, marked by light to moderate rainfall and mostly sunny to mostly cloudy conditions.
